Literature summary extracted from

  • Parmentier, S.; Arnaut, F.; Soetaert, W.; Vandamme, E.J.
    Enzymatic production of D-mannitol with the Leuconostoc pseudomesenteroides mannitol dehydrogenase coupled to a coenzyme regeneration system (2005), Biocatal. Biotransform., 23, 1-7.
